On Sydney Writers’ Festival

The Sydney Writers’ Festival is one of the world’s largest and most beloved literary events. establishments. This is a place for readers, writers and thinkers at to share ideas, to say stories and celebrate Literature.

Since our first Festival in 1997, we have brought together thousands of writers and thinkers from Australia and around the world gathered in Sydney. Each year more than 400 writers take part in on 300 conversations, debates, performances and total discussion panels public Moreover more than 80,000.

We are proud to create a Festival which, thanks to careful curation, acts as a barometer of the world around us, and offers an invitation to hear powerful, era-defining stories ideas and some of the more exciting and intelligent voice in Australia and the world.
